You’ve decided to buy a house that is valued at $1 million. You have $400,000 to use as a down payment on the house, and want to take out a mortgage for the remainder of the purchase price. Your bank has approved your $600,000 mortgage, and is offering a standard 30-year mortgage at a 12% fixed nominal interest rate (called the loan’s annual percentage rate or APR). Under this loan proposal, your mortgage payment will be per month. (Note: Round the final value of any interest rate used to four decimal places.)
